An established industry player is seeking a dynamic Commercial Manager to join their team for a prestigious HS2 rail project. This role offers a unique opportunity to lead within the UK rail sector, focusing on pre and post-contract management while fostering collaboration and efficiency.

You will be instrumental in driving the successful delivery of a landmark infrastructure project, with ample opportunities for professional growth, including full RICS training courses.

Join a supportive team that values teamwork and innovation, and contribute to shaping the future of rail travel in the UK.
